The Morril Stillings Trailhead has been challenging to find since it opened. It blends in and hides a beautiful small property with public trails.
This month's goal is to make it a more welcoming space for visitors to come and explore the bird sanctuary. We will install split rail fencing and, time allowing, relocate the kiosk closer to the parking area. It will be a very physical task but an excellent opportunity to get out and get your hands dirty with your community.
This event involves digging, standing, and carrying up to 40 lbs over uneven terrain. Volunteers are encouraged to wear solid footwear and bring water, insect repellent, and follow additional anti-tick measures.
